Your role

We are looking for an experienced Senior User Researcher to join our growing team on a permanent basis. You will have a passion for understanding and championing the user.

You will have experience of working on products and services in a public sector environment, conducting user research on projects to a high ethical standard, with knowledge of government service standards and principles.

Your main day to day responsibilities will be to:

● work with client product managers/owners to devise appropriate research strategies that generate focused insights to support product development

● collaborate within a multidisciplinary team by including colleagues in research and analysis activities

● advocate for users, effectively communicating their needs and perspectives to support the design of intuitive and accessible services

● draw together, present and test reasonable conclusions from a wide range of incomplete and/or complex evidence and data

● take appropriate action or make decisions even when details are not clear

● weigh up data from various sources, recognising when to bring in additional Methods support

● identify the main issues in complex problems; clarify understanding or stakeholder expectations to seek the best option

● convincingly and tactfully persuade sceptical colleagues and stakeholders about the value and purpose of research

● effectively capture, use and share user/customer insight and views from a diverse range of stakeholders to ensure better policy and delivery

● support the Head of User Research in coordinating quality user research across the Digital Delivery portfolio through the research community (“delivery through people”)

● guide, coach and mentor other user researchers in Methods and our clients

● work closely with colleagues to identify, develop and share good practice

● set and monitor standards for research, e.g. in ethics, lab testing, recruitment and documentation

● provide formalised peer-review to services, for quality assurance or as part of an assessment panel.

You will also be expected to carry out the following day to day activities:

● confidently engage with stakeholders and colleagues at all levels, using strong interpersonal skills to develop and improve relationships with colleagues within and outside of user research

● actively build and maintain a network of colleagues and contacts

● evaluate how Methods’ user research compares to government and competitor best practice and identify necessary and desirable improvements

● advocate for user-centred design and be an active part of the user research community within Methods and across government

● take responsibility for your own learning and development and seek opportunities to improve your knowledge and experience

● project support, guidance, coaching and mentoring (as appropriate) to less experienced user researchers

● support bids, alongside the Head of User Research

● help recruit contract or permanent user researchers where more capacity is needed.

Essential Skills

You’ll have a demonstrable passion for behavioural research, with the following skills or proven experience in:

● strong leadership skills

● ability to support and develop less experienced colleagues

● understanding the research question which needs to be answered, and choosing the best way to answer that question

● correctly applying a variety of research and analysis techniques

● ensuring research is representative and inclusive, enabling products/services to be designed to work effectively for anyone who may need it

● talking about research in a way that other people understand

● running workshops, participating in discussions and assisting in the facilitation of the design of the service through collaboration with other professions

● identifying the ‘so what’ and communicating it in a compelling way

● working in an agile environment
